Dolan’s: A Cornerstone of Limerick’s Live Music Scene
Located in the heart of Limerick city on Dock Road, Dolan’s has established itself as a premier institution for music and entertainment. Since opening its doors in 1994, the venue has evolved from a quayside pub into a multifaceted complex that caters to everything from solo travelers to large tour groups, blending traditional Irish hospitality with a world-class performance schedule.
A Versatile Entertainment Hub
Dolan’s isn’t just a single room; it’s a comprehensive entertainment ecosystem. The building houses three distinct venues, allowing it to host a diverse range of events simultaneously:
- Dolan’s Warehouse: The largest space with a seating capacity of 380.
- Upstairs: A more intimate setting with a capacity of 120.
- The Kasbah: Another specialized space with a capacity of 120.
This versatility has allowed the venue to host a wide array of talent, from professional wrestling events like Over the Top Wrestling to legendary music acts including Franz Ferdinand, Mumford & Sons, Kasabian, Chic, and The Waterboys.
Award-Winning Excellence
The venue’s commitment to quality has earned it significant industry recognition. Dolan’s has been consistently honored for its contribution to the live music scene, including:

- IMRO Live Music Venue of the Year (Munster): Winner in 2014, 2015, 2023, and 2024.
- VFI Irish Pub Awards: Named Best Music Pub in 2023.
- Global Recognition: Winner of the Irish Pubs Global Best Entertainment Experience.
- Genre Specialization: Recognized as the Best Metal Venue by Metal Radio Ireland in 2018.
What to Expect: Music, Food, and Culture
Visitors to Dolan’s can experience a blend of scheduled performances and spontaneous cultural sessions. Irish Traditional Music sessions take place in the bar every Wednesday through Sunday starting at 9pm, with free admission.
Dining and Hospitality
Beyond the music, the restaurant serves food daily from 12pm. The menu features traditional favorites, with Irish Stew and Seafood Chowder listed as house specialties, paired with what is described as the best pint of Guinness in town.
